Bharat Goenka played a stellar role in India's IT revolution - when computing wasn't even a buzzword, when MS-DOS, low system memory and poor IT environments prevailed. When many IT concepts were yet to be written, he shaped what was to become India's leading software product company.
Thanks to Bharat Goenka, Tally Solutions revolutionised the world of computing in India and millions of SMBs-with natural language user interfaces, an integrated database, the world's first codeless system, high-speed computational algorithms and more.
Coming from a business background, Bharat quickly realised that SMBs have a single point agenda - to grow, and a single constraint - the owner's time as an investment in that growth. Making time available became the enduring mantra for Tally Solutions.
For businesses today, the environment has never been more challenging - and paradoxically - more enabled to fuel growth. Bharat Goenka is now actively pursuing the harnessing of these opportunities using the advantages of internet and other technologies, to help owners and senior managers devote more time to growth strategies rather than drowning themselves in the humdrum of operational issues.
Bharat Goenka strongly believes that true momentum will be seen when 'social' impact reaches the rural sector. Many concurrently-running vocational training programmes launched for various Government departments are a testament to the efficacy of this belief.

Tally is a popular accounting software that was developed by Tally Solutions Pvt. Ltd., an Indian multinational company. Tally Solutions Pvt. Ltd. was founded in 1986 by Mr. Bharat Goenka. The company is headquartered in Bengaluru, India, and specializes in developing business management and accounting software solutions. Tally 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) software is one of their flagship products, widely used by businesses for managing their financial transactions, inventory, payroll, and other accounting-related tasks.
